Knotted Netting of Twine, Cordage, or Rope is a type of netting made by knotting twine, cordage, or rope together. It is used for a variety of purposes, such as fishing nets, cargo nets, sports nets, and safety nets.
The Harmonized System of Nomenclature (HSN) Code is an internationally recognized system of names and numbers used to classify goods in international trade. The HSN code is used to identify the products and services for GST purposes in India.
GST stands for Goods and Services Tax. It is a tax on the supply of goods and services that is levied at every stage of the supply chain from the manufacturer to the consumer. GST has replaced multiple indirect taxes such as excise duty, service tax, and VAT.
The GST rate for Knotted Netting of Twine, Cordage, or Rope (HSN Code 5608) is 12%. This means that if you are selling Knotted Netting of Twine, Cordage, or Rope, you will have to charge 12% GST on the selling price. Similarly, if you are purchasing Knotted Netting of Twine, Cordage, or Rope, you will have to pay 12% GST on the purchase price.
